What is Incentive Policy for Setting Up Community Radio Stations - Uttarakhand?

The scheme aims to promote the establishment and operation of community radio stations across the state, particularly in disaster-prone and remote areas, to strengthen community-level communication, awareness, and disaster preparedness.

Benefit
Under this scheme: - The maximum grant for setting up new community radio stations will be ₹20 lakh or the actual cost incurred in establishing the radio station, whichever is lower. - New community radio stations will be provided an operational grant of ₹4 lakh per year for three years.

Key eligibility
Priority will be given to setting up of community radio centres in areas or locations of the district that are not covered by existing community radio stations, as well as in disaster-prone and remote areas. 1. The applicant organization must have at least three years of experience in Uttarakhand. 1

    How to Apply

    1. Step 1: Offline application — step 1

      To receive applications for setting up community radio stations, the State Disaster Management Authority issues advertisements inviting proposals from interested organizations. 50% of the approved amount is released as the first installment, while the remaining 50% is disbursed upon submission of the utilization certificate. Organizations intending to set up a new community radio station must submit their applications, along with all required documents, to the office of the Secretary, State Disaster Management Authority. Applications for establishing new community radio stations may be submitted at any time during the financial year.
